Samoa's sene denominations have no meaningful circulation history in silver — this is unambiguously a bullion-adjacent collector piece issued under the framework Samoa has used since the early 2000s to license its name to foreign minting operations, primarily based in Germany and Australia. The underlying copper planchet with silver plating is a cost structure designed for the commemorative market, not the treasury.
